Course Content

• Introduction to Artificial Intelligence for Humanitarian Action
• AI for Disaster Response and Risk Reduction (Machine Learning, Predictive Modeling)
• Ethical Considerations in AI for Humanitarian Assistance (Bias, Fairness, Accountability)
• Data Collection and Management for AI in Humanitarian Contexts
• AI-powered Solutions for Refugee and Migrant Support (Natural Language Processing, Chatbots)
• AI Applications in Health and Emergency Medical Services
• Building Sustainable AI Systems for Long-Term Humanitarian Impact
• Case Studies: Successful AI Deployments in Humanitarian Settings
• AI and Human Rights in Humanitarian Action
• Project Development and Funding for AI-driven Humanitarian Initiatives

Career path

Career Role (AI & Humanitarian Assistance) Description
AI for Disaster Response Specialist Develops and deploys AI-powered solutions for predicting and responding to humanitarian crises; utilizes machine learning for early warning systems.
AI-Driven Humanitarian Data Analyst Analyzes large datasets to identify trends and patterns in humanitarian contexts; leverages AI to improve aid allocation and effectiveness.
Machine Learning Engineer (Humanitarian Sector) Designs and implements machine learning models for various humanitarian applications; focuses on ethical considerations and data privacy.
AI Ethics Consultant (International Aid) Provides guidance on ethical AI development and deployment in humanitarian contexts; ensures fairness, accountability, and transparency in AI systems.
